4. COOKIES, OTHER STORAGE, AND WEB BEACONS

We, along with our third-party service providers, third party advertising, social media, or analytics service providers, and business partners, use cookies, pixels, web beacons, and other tracking technologies on the Website or Services. These technologies are used to deliver the features and functionality of the Service and the Website, including tracking, analytics and personalization, and optimization of the Website or Services. The use of these tracking technologies in more detail is provided below: for marketing purposes.

  1. Cookies. Cookies are small bits of information that are transferred to and stored in separate files within your computer's browser. You can instruct your browser to stop accepting cookies. But if you do not accept cookies, you may not be able to use all portions or all functionality of the Website or Services.
    • Persistent cookies remain on the visitor's computer after the browser has been closed.
    • Session cookies exist only during a visitor's online session and disappear from the visitor's computer when they close the browser software.
  2. Other Storage. Flash cookies (also known as local stored objects) are data files that can be created on your computer by the websites you visit and are a way for websites to store information for later use. Flash cookies are stored in different parts of your computer from ordinary browser cookies. You can disable the storage of flash cookies. For additional information about managing and disabling flash cookies, please visit http://helpx.adobe.com/flash-player/kb/disable-local-shared-objects-flash.html.
  3. Web Beacons. Web beacons are small strings of code that provide a method for delivering a graphic image on a web page or in an email message for the purpose of transferring data. You can disable the ability of web beacons to capture information by blocking cookies.
  4. Pixel Tags. We use "pixel tags," which are small graphic files that allow us and third parties to monitor the use of the Website and collect usage data. A pixel tag can collect information such as the IP address of the computer that downloaded the page on which the tag appears, the URL of the page on which the pixel tag appears, the time (and length of time) the page containing the pixel tag was viewed, the type of browser that retrieved the pixel tag, and the identification number of any cookie previously placed by that server on your computer. We use pixel tags, either provided by us or by third party advertisers, social media websites, third party affiliate partners or ad networks, to collect information about your visit, including the pages you view, the links you click and other actions taken in connection with our Website and use them in combination with our cookies. Pixel tags also enable social media providers and ad networks to serve targeted advertisements to you when you visit our or other websites.

9. US STATE PRIVACY LAW RIGHTS

California Resident Privacy Rights

If you are a California resident, the California Consumer Protection Act (CCPA), as amended by the California Privacy Rights Act (CPRA), may provide you with additional rights regarding your personal information. The rights outlined in this section do not apply to information exempted under the CCPA, including aggregated data, or to individuals who are not residents of California.

To the extent provided under the CCPA, and subject to applicable exceptions, California residents have a right to request information about our collection, use, and disclosure of their personal information. Specifically, California residents have the following rights:

  • The right to know the categories and specific personal information we have collected, the categories and sources from which we collected the personal information, the categories of third parties with whom we share personal information, and the business or commercial purpose for collecting or selling (if applicable) personal information;
  • The right to request a copy of the personal information that we collected during the past 12 months;
  • The right to opt out of sales of personal information or sharing personal information for cross-contextual behavioral advertising (in each case, where applicable and in accordance with CCPA);
  • The right to request that we delete the personal information that we have collected from you, subject to certain exceptions;
  • The right to correct inaccurate personal information that we maintain about you;
  • The right to limit the disclosure of your sensitive personal information, if we use or disclose sensitive personal information;
  • The right to request information about and opt out of automated decision making (if applicable); and
  • The right to exercise the rights described above free from discrimination or retaliation, as prohibited by the CCPA.

We do not "sell" personal information as the term "sell" is traditionally understood. However, we use third party analytics tools, social media pixels and may use targeted advertising platforms. To the extent that sharing personal information with these services is considered a “sale” under CCPA, you may opt-out of the sale of your information by managing your preferences in accordance with the section titled ”Cookies, Other Storage and Web Beacons.”

Financial Incentives

Financial incentives are programs, benefits, or other offerings, including payments to consumers as compensation, paid in exchange for the disclosure, deletion, or sale of personal information about them.
